Calathes leads No. 19 Florida over Rollins

EDS: No. 19 Florida 82, Rollins 53, exhibition.
Sophomore Nick Calathes had 16 points and six assists in his debut as Florida’s main point guard and the 19th-ranked Gators beat Rollins College 82-53 in an exhibition game Thursday night.
The 6-foot-6 Calathes was 6-of-8 from the field, including 3-of-4 from 3-point range, and had just one turnover.

Florida’s Lucas transferring

Florida sophomore guard Jai Lucas, the son of former NBA player and coach John Lucas, has decided to transfer.
The 5-foot-11 point guard and his mother met with Gators coach Billy Donovan on Wednesday. Donovan said Lucas will remain in school this fall, then enroll elsewhere before the spring semester.

South Florida frosh F Gilchrist receives waiver

South Florida 6-foot-10, 230-pound freshman forward Gus Gilchrist, who transferred from Maryland over the summer, has received a waiver from the NCAA and will be eligible on Dec. 14 against Niagara.
